Achieve restaurant-quality comfort food with this irresistibly creamy Crock Pot Risotto with Edamame—a hands-off twist on the traditional stovetop recipe. Perfect for busy weeknights or elegant gatherings, this one-pot wonder combines Arborio rice, flavorful vegetable broth, and a splash of dry white wine to create a luxurious, velvety texture. Bright, protein-packed edamame adds a pop of color and nutrition, while Parmesan cheese and butter give the dish a rich, indulgent finish. The slow cooker does all the heavy lifting, with minimal stirring required to ensure even cooking. Garnish with fresh parsley for a touch of freshness, and serve as a hearty main or an impressive side dish alongside your favorite salad or seafood. Begin by preparing the ingredients: finely chop the yellow onion and mince the garlic cloves. Thaw the frozen edamame by rinsing it under cool water or soaking it briefly in warm water.
In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and sauté until translucent, about 3–4 minutes. Stir in the minced garlic and cook for another 1 minute, being careful not to burn it.
Transfer the sautéed onion and garlic mixture to the crock pot. Add the Arborio rice, vegetable broth, white wine, salt, and pepper. Stir everything together to combine.
Cover the crock pot with the lid and set it to high heat. Allow the risotto to cook for 1.5–2 hours, stirring every 30–40 minutes to ensure the rice cooks evenly and doesn’t stick to the bottom.
About 10 minutes before the risotto is finished, add the thawed edamame to the crock pot. Gently stir to combine and allow the edamame to warm through.
Once the rice is tender and the mixture is creamy, stir in the grated Parmesan cheese and butter. Taste and adjust the seasoning as needed, adding more salt or pepper if desired.
Serve the risotto hot, garnished with freshly chopped parsley if desired. Pair with a crisp salad or a glass of white wine for a complete meal.
